Bulls not giving in

Stocks powered their way higher yesterday as the Dow jumped 179-points, and the TSP C and S funds picked up over 3% each on the day after some positive housing data.  Volume was light and resistance is near, so the test for the bulls is here and now.

The S&P 500 is now pushing against resistance after yesterday's big rally.  It was an outside day, meaning yesterday's low was lower than Monday's low, and yesterday's high was higher than Monday's high.  The fact that it closed at the high of the day is positive makes it a positive outside day, but volume was light in front of today's FOMC meeting.

The NYSE overbought/oversold indicator is reaching an extreme overbought level, which is another test for this rally.  A strong market will continue to rally during overbought conditions.

This being an options expiration week and today being a Fed FOMC meeting, the rest of the week should provide many fireworks.

Today is the 13th trading day in March, and you can see in the chart below that the historically strong March seasonal bias starts to dissipate during the 2nd half of the month.
